The CERTIFIED UTILITY SERVICES, INC. 401(k) on its latest Form 5500

CERTIFIED UTILITY SERVICES, INC. (EIN 06-1506699) reports CERTIFIED UTILITY SERVICES, INC. RETIREMENT SAVINGS PLAN on its most recent Form 5500, with $803K in plan assets across 114 active participants. Form 5500 is the annual report employers file with the U.S. Department of Labor for their retirement plans, and it’s public.

Who runs the CERTIFIED UTILITY SERVICES, INC. 401(k)?

CERTIFIED UTILITY SERVICES, INC.’s Form 5500 doesn’t separately disclose a recordkeeper we can confirm. The firms named on its Schedule C are service providers — which can include investment managers, trustees, and auditors, and are not necessarily the company that runs your account. To find who runs your 401(k), check your enrollment paperwork or a recent statement, or ask CERTIFIED UTILITY SERVICES, INC.HR for the recordkeeper’s name and login.
